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C issues call for emergency service. Recognizing these issues can help you know when to require professional ass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working entirely, especially during severe weather condition, it's more than simply an trouble-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C specialists can diagnose and repair the issue immediately, restoring your home's convenience and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Strange sounds like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system typically signify a serious mechanical problem that could cause larger problems if not addressed rapidly. Similarly, unusual smells might suggest electrical problems or perhaps gas leakages. Our expert HVAC specialists can identify these problems and make necessary repair work before they become hazardous.
  • Water Leaks
    Water dripping from your HVAC system can harm your home and result in mold growth. Our contractors locate the source of leaks and repair them appropriately to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ks decrease your air conditioning system's cooling capability and can hurt the environment. They require expert attention as refrigerant managing require spec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Issues with electrical parts in your HVAC system present fire threats and must be dealt with right away by qualified experts. Our HVAC professionals have the training to securely fix electrical problems.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ted air flow makes your system work more difficult and lowers convenience. Our HVAC contractors determine airflow issues, whether triggered by duct problems, filthy filters, or fan issues.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ct problems, insulation issues, or an improperly sized system. Our professional HVAC professionals can identify these issues and suggest solutions.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off frequently, it loses energy and breaks components quicker. Our HVAC specialists can identify whether the issue stems from a stopped up fil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t increases in energy costs often indicate HVAC inefficiency. Our specialists perform energy performance assessments to recognize the cause and recommend impro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ems must help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er or too dry in winter, our HVAC professionals can suggest solutions to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Sometimes what looks like a system failure is really a thermostat issue. Our HVAC professionals can repair or change thermostats and assist you upgrade to programmable or wise designs for better comfort control and energy cost savings.

Frequently Asked Questions About Emergency HVAC Services

What qualifies as an HVAC emergency?
An HVAC emergency is any scenario that:
  • Entirely disables your heating or cooling system during extreme weather
  • Develops security threats (like gas leakages or electrical issues)
  • Threatens to harm your home (such as water leakages)
  • Makes your home uninhabitable due to extreme temperatures
